Best Cafes in Mill Creek

You're looking for a reliable cafe in Mill Creek—whether for your morning coffee routine, a midday work session, or a casual meetup. Mill Creek's cafe scene centers around the Town Center area and spreads through residential neighborhoods, with most spots catering to the commuter and family demographics that define the city. Unlike the denser cafe culture in neighboring Lynnwood or Bothell, Mill Creek's cafes tend toward quieter, less crowded environments during weekday mornings. This makes the city a solid choice if you want to avoid the rush while still finding quality coffee and seating.

What to expect

Mill Creek cafes typically operate in a $4–$7 price range for specialty drinks and are designed as comfortable, low-key spaces rather than Instagram-focused destinations. Most locations offer ample seating and reliable WiFi, reflecting the local preference for cafes as work-from-home spots or casual gathering places. You'll find a mix of independent cafes and regional chains, with many positioned near shopping centers or along the main commercial corridors, making them convenient stops during errands.

Pro tips

  • Visit between 10 a.m. and noon on weekdays if you want a quiet cafe—Mill Creek's morning rush clears faster than in Lynnwood, but the post-commute lull is shorter, so timing matters.
  • Parking is rarely an issue at Mill Creek cafes, unlike spots in Bothell or near Lynnwood's busier intersections, so you can drop in without circling for a spot.
  • Many Mill Creek cafes close by 6 p.m., so plan evening work sessions accordingly—the city's residential character means fewer late-night cafe options than you'd find in neighboring commercial areas.
